This documentary film captures the re-creation of an incredible piece of theatre history. Our cameras were there from the very beginning of this wonderful journey; there as Luce, Saks and Plummer prepare Barrymore for the stage again; there as Loquasto and Katz make it all happen with designs, set models and stunning graphics. With complete access to the entire process and interviews with each and every one of the people responsible for this epic adventure in theatre and film, Backstage with Barrymore provides intimate and personal interaction with all those who contribute to both the stage production and the film version of Barrymore: The Legacy Performance.

Back in action again following a long prison term, Gordon Gekko (Michael Douglas) finds himself on the outside looking in at a world he once commanded. Ostensibly hoping to repair his broken relationship with his daughter, Gekko forges an alliance with her fiance, Jacob (Shia LaBeouf). Though Jacob comes to view Gekko as a father figure, he learns the hard way that Gekko is still a master manipulator who will stop at nothing to achieve his goals. In theaters 9/24
